Understanding the Basics of Solar Power
Before diving into components, it’s helpful to understand how solar power works in the context of water features. A solar panel collects energy from the sun and converts it into electricity. This power then runs a small fountain pump, which circulates water through your fountain.
Some setups include a battery backup, which stores energy for cloudy days or evening operation—great for outdoor water fountains you want to enjoy at night.

Components You’ll Need
Here’s a checklist of the main parts of your solar-powered fountain system:
1. Solar Panel: Choose a panel based on wattage and size. Most small fountains require between 1–20 watts depending on pump size.
- For small tabletop fountains: 1–5W panels are sufficient.
- For medium garden fountains or floor fountains: 10–15W.
- For large outdoor fountains or rain curtain water features: 20W and above.
2. Solar Water Pump: This is the heart of your fountain. Look for submersible pumps rated in gallons per hour (GPH). Match the pump’s power requirements to your solar panel output.
3. Battery Backup (Optional): A rechargeable battery allows your fountain to keep running when the sun isn’t shining.
4. Charge Controller: Protects your battery from overcharging and ensures efficient energy flow.
Step-by-Step Guide to Setting Up Your Solar Fountain
Step 1: Select a Sunny Location
Even the most efficient solar panels need direct sunlight. Position your fountain where it gets at least 6 hours of sun daily. For wall fountains, ensure the panel can be mounted nearby.
Step 2: Assemble the Fountain
Build or set up your fountain structure. Whether it’s a rain curtain fountain, garden fountain, or indoor water fountain, ensure the basin is level and watertight.
Step 3: Install the Pump
Place the submersible pump in the basin and connect the tubing to the fountain spout. Make sure the pump intake stays submerged to avoid damage.
Step 4: Connect Solar Panel and Pump
Position the solar panel in full sun. Most solar pumps have plug-and-play connectors. If you’re using a battery, connect the charge controller between the panel and pump.
Step 5: Test and Adjust
Fill the fountain basin with water, turn on the pump, and adjust the flow. You may need to move the panel slightly to maximize exposure.
Tips for Optimizing Performance
✅ Keep the panel clean and dust-free.
✅ Use distilled water to minimize mineral deposits on your water features.
✅ For indoor fountains powered by solar, consider hybrid setups.
✅ Place the panel at an angle that matches your latitude for maximum efficiency.
✅ Protect the pump from freezing in winter by draining and storing it.

Common Mistakes to Avoid
❌ Choosing a panel that’s too small for the pump.
❌ Placing the panel in shade.
❌ Running the pump dry (always keep it submerged).
❌ Forgetting to clean the pump regularly.
❌ Expecting nighttime operation without a battery backup.
